Méthode IStylusPlugin ::RealTimeStylusEnabled (rtscom.h)
Avertit le plug-in d’implémentation que l’objet RealTimeStylus Class (RTS) est activé.
Syntaxe
HRESULT RealTimeStylusEnabled(
[in] IRealTimeStylus *piRtsSrc,
[in] ULONG cTcidCount,
[in] const TABLET_CONTEXT_ID *pTcids
);
Paramètres
[in] piRtsSrc
Objet de classe RealTimeStylus qui a envoyé la notification.
[in] cTcidCount
Nombre d’identificateurs de contexte de tablette rencontrés par RTS. Les valeurs valides sont comprises entre 0 et 8, inclus.
[in] pTcids
Identificateurs de contexte de tablette.
Valeur retournée
Pour obtenir une description des valeurs de retour, consultez Classes et interfaces RealTimeStylus.
Remarques
Cette méthode est appelée lorsque l’objet De classe RealTimeStylus a été activé ou lorsqu’un plug-in est ajouté à une collection.
Exemples
L’exemple C++ suivant implémente une méthode IStylusPlugin ::RealTimeStylusEnabled qui crée une nouvelle instance d’un objet IStrokeBuilder dans le but de créer des traits d’encre à partir de paquets collectés par un objet RealTimeStylus.
STDMETHODIMP CStrokeBuilderPlugin::RealTimeStylusEnabled(
/* [in] */ IRealTimeStylus *piRtsSrc,
/* [in] */ ULONG cTcidCount,
/* [size_is][in] */ const TABLET_CONTEXT_ID *pTcids)
{
// Create an IStrokeBuilder object
return CoCreateInstance(CLSID_StrokeBuilder, NULL, CLSCTX_INPROC, IID_IStrokeBuilder, (VOID **)&m_pStrokeBuilder);
}
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Windows XP Édition Tablet PC [applications de bureau uniquement] |
Serveur minimal pris en charge | Aucun pris en charge |
Plateforme cible | Windows |
En-tête | rtscom.h |
DLL | RTSCom.dll |